How Are Silicon Carbide Grinding Tires Made .

Making these wheels begins with raw silicon carbide powder. The powder is blended with binders like resin, rubber, or glazed clay, relying on the wheel’s planned use. Then, the mix goes into molds shaped like discs, mugs, or cyndrical tubes. After molding, the wheels experience a curing or firing procedure. Resin-bonded wheels are baked at moderate temperatures, while indurated ones are terminated in kilns at extremely high heat. This step locks the abrasive grains in position. Once cooled, each wheel is balanced and evaluated for stamina and efficiency. Some also obtain unique finishes to decrease loading– the build-up of debris in the pores. Applications of Silicon Carbide Grinding Tires .

These wheels radiate in work where rate and clean cuts matter. Jewelers use them to form gems without breaking them. Floor tile installers depend on them to cut porcelain or marble easily. In metal stores, they deburr aluminum parts or smooth castings made from bronze. Automobile repair technicians typically use them to grind brake drums or resurface flywheels. Even musicians that carve glass or stone keep a few accessible. Because silicon carbide does not react with many non-ferrous products, it leaves less smears or discolorations. That makes it suitable for ending up job where appearance counts. It’s not fit for steel or iron– that’s where light weight aluminum oxide takes over– however, for whatever else, it’s a top choice.

FAQs Concerning Silicon Carbide Grinding Wheels .

Can I make use of a silicon carbide wheel on steel? No. Steel contains iron, and silicon carbide responds inadequately with ferrous metals. It wears out quickly and may trigger stimulates or inadequate finishes. Adhere to aluminum oxide for steel.

How long do these wheels last? It relies on what you’re grinding and how much stress you use. Light, regular pressure provides the longest life. Hefty grinding on hard materials shortens it.

Are they safe to make use of? Yes, as long as you follow safety and security rules. Always put on eye security and handwear covers. Ensure your mill goes for the speed noted on the wheel. Never ever compel the wheel– it must do the work with light get in touch with.

Why does my wheel polish over? Polishing happens when the rough grains dull however don’t escape. This normally implies you’re utilizing the incorrect bond kind for your material. A softer bond aids grains shed faster and stay sharp.

Can I wet-grind with silicon carbide wheels? Numerous can be utilized wet or completely dry, but examine the label initially. Wet grinding decreases dirt and heat, which assists when working with fragile items like glass or slim steel sheets.
